Why Clay Drainage Systems Still Hold Value in Today’s Infrastructure
With a history stretching back centuries, clay drainage systems still play an active role in today’s construction and engineering sectors. Their proven durability, combined with natural material properties, makes them a dependable choice for both residential and commercial drainage applications.
